Saint Martin’s University is an independent, coeducational Catholic Benedictine university located on a wooded 380-acre campus in Lacey, Washington. Established in 1895 by the Catholic Order of Saint Benedict, it is one of only 13 Benedictine colleges and universities in the US and Canada, and the only one west of the Rocky Mountains

First-year students are automatically considered for merit-based scholarships ranging from $13,000 to $30,000 per year based on a holistic review of their application and unweighted cumulative GPA
To apply for need-based financial aid, you must compl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) using Saint Martin's school code 003794, or the Washington Application for State Financial Aid (WASFA)
